The OPPO Reno 5 Series debuts with “FDF Full-Dimensional Human Video Technology System, One trick to solve all the pain points of portrait video shooting!”

This technology, which debuted at this year’s OPPO Future Technology Conference, consists of two engines: Portrait Sense and Image Enhancement. Portrait Sense includes algorithms such as AI Face Detection, AI Super Clear Portrait, OFL Skin Optimization, and Face Aberration Correction.
Another image quality enhancement engine includes Super Image Stabilizer, Motion Time-lapse, Super Night Scene Video, DOL-HDR, etc., with new upgrades for image stabilization, low light, and overlight scenes.

Oppo Reno 5 Series Luminous Lens
According to the video posted by a digital blogger, OPPO Reno 5’s rectangular camera glass can emit a phosphorescent green light in the dark, which means the Reno 5 series camera module is luminescent, which greatly increases the phone’s legibility for use in the dark.

Oppo Reno 5 Series Price
OPPO Reno 5 5G and Reno5 Pro 5G has been added to the China Telecom Surfing database, and some key specs have been leaked, but only the PEGM00 and PDSM00 models are included, and the higher-end Snapdragon 865 version is not available. Additionally, Oppo Reno 5 Series prices were also revealed.
The selling points from the telecom side are a 64-megapixel quad-camera, 65W super flash charge. The base version is powered by Qualcomm’s SM7250 chipset, the Snapdragon 765G 5G platform, while the Reno5 Pro 5G is powered by MediaTek’s MT6889Z chipset, the Dimensity 1000+.
According to the listing, The reference price for the Reno 5 is RMB 3,299 (8+128) and RMB 3,699 (12+256), while the starting price for the Reno5 Pro 5G price is RMB 3,899 (8+128) and RMB 4,299 (12+256), respectively.
It is worth mentioning that the OPPO Reno5 5G comes in Aurora Blue, Moonlight Black, and Star River Dreams colors, while the OPPO Reno5 Pro 5G comes in an exclusive Wish Red version.
Both models run on an Android 11-based operating system and support OPPO 65W fast charging technology. The base version measures 159.1×73.4×7.9mm and weighs 180 grams, while the Pro version measures 159.7×73.2×7.6mm and weighs 175 grams, both of which use 4300 mAh. Battery.
